Crafting Effective End Screens
End screens help keep viewers on your channel. They guide people to watch more videos or subscribe. Crafting a good end screen can boost your channel’s growth. It also improves viewer engagement and watch time.
To create effective end screens, focus on clear goals. Know what action you want viewers to take next. Use simple and clear design. Keep the end screen short and focused.
Key Elements To Include
Include a strong call to action. Ask viewers to subscribe or watch another video. Add video or playlist links for easy access. Place your channel icon for quick subscription.
Show relevant videos that fit your channel style. Use clear text to explain each link. Avoid clutter to keep viewers focused. Timing matters: show the end screen in the last 5-20 seconds.
Design Tips For Visual Appeal
Use bright colors that match your brand. Make text large and easy to read. Balance images and space to avoid crowding. Use simple fonts for clarity.
Keep a clean layout with clear sections. Use contrast to make elements stand out. Test your end screen on mobile and desktop. Make sure it looks good on all devices.

Optimizing Video Suggestions
Optimizing video suggestions on your end screen helps keep viewers watching longer. It guides them to other videos they may like. This boosts your channel’s watch time and growth. Small changes make a big difference.
Choosing Related Content
Select videos that match the current video’s topic. This keeps viewers interested and engaged. For example, if your video is about cooking, suggest other cooking videos. Avoid unrelated videos that may confuse or bore viewers. Relevant suggestions increase the chance viewers will click next.
Using Playlists To Increase Watch Time
Playlists group videos with similar themes or series. Adding playlists to your end screen helps viewers watch more videos in a row. It creates a smooth viewing experience. Playlists also make it easier for viewers to find what they want next. This simple step can boost your channel’s total watch time significantly.

Best Moments To Show End Screens
Show end screens in the last 5 to 20 seconds of your video. This is when viewers expect a wrap-up or next steps. Avoid placing them too early to keep interest high.
Use end screens after a strong closing message or scene. This keeps viewers focused and ready to act. Avoid sudden shifts that confuse or distract.
Avoiding Viewer Drop-off
Start the end screen just before the video ends. This prevents viewers from leaving too soon. It also gives time for clickable elements to appear clearly.
Place end screen elements away from distracting parts of the video. Keep them visible but not blocking important visuals. This helps maintain viewer attention.

Tracking Click-through Rates
Click-through rate (CTR) measures how many viewers click on your end screen links. A high CTR means viewers find your suggestions interesting. Low CTR signals the need for better design or placement. Watch which elements get the most clicks. Use this data to improve your end screen layout.
Adjusting Based On Viewer Behavior
Viewers act differently on each video. Some watch until the end, others leave early. Check when viewers stop watching and adjust your end screen timing. Test different styles and positions to fit your audience. Small changes can increase engagement and clicks.

What Is An End Screen In Videos?
An end screen appears in the last 5-20 seconds of a video. It promotes other videos, playlists, or channels. It helps increase viewer engagement and channel growth by encouraging viewers to watch more content or subscribe.
How Do I Add An End Screen To My Video?
To add an end screen, go to YouTube Studio. Select your video, then click “End screen” under the editor tab. Choose templates or customize elements like video links, subscribe buttons, or playlists to display at the video’s end.
